Solve for x: 4 over 5 x + 4 over 3 = 2x x = __________________ Write your answer as a fraction in simplest form. Use the "/" sym
alexgriva [62]
Let's see.

4x/5 + 4/3 = 2x

First we have to make each denominator the same, so I'll multiply 4x/5 by 3/3, 4/3 by 5/5, and 2x by 15/15

Now we have 12x/15 + 20/15 = 30x/15

With everything in the same denominator we can solve the new equation of
12x + 20 = 30x

20 = 18x

10 = 9x

X= 10/9

What is a formula for the nth term of the given sequence?<br> 36, 24, 16...
SpyIntel [72]

Answer:

The formula to find the nth term of the given sequence is 54 · \frac{2}{3} ^{n}

Step-by-step explanation:

The formula for nth term of an geometric progression is :

a_{n} = \frac{a_{1}(r^{n})}{r}

In this example, we have a_{1} = 36 (the first term in the sequence) and

r = \frac{2}{3} (the rate in which the sequence is changing).

Knowing what the values for r and a_{1} are, now we can solve.

a_{n} = \frac{a_{1}(r^{n})}{r} = \frac{36 (\frac{2}{3} ^{n}) }{\frac{2}{3} } = 54 · \frac{2}{3} ^{n}

Therefore, the formula to find the nth term of the given sequence is

54 · \frac{2}{3} ^{n}
